Examples of Telecom Stocks – Major Telephone and Wireless Carriers

  1. AT&T – AT&T is one of the leading telecommunications companies in the world, offering a wide range of services including wireless communication, internet, and television. They have a strong presence in the United States and have expanded their operations globally.

  2. Verizon – Verizon is another major player in the telecom industry, known for its reliable network and extensive coverage. They offer a range of services including wireless communication, internet, and cloud solutions.

  3. T-Mobile – T-Mobile has gained popularity for its competitive pricing and innovative offerings. They have made significant strides in expanding their network coverage and improving customer experience.

  4. China Mobile – China Mobile is the largest telecommunications company in the world in terms of subscribers. With a vast customer base, they provide a wide range of services including voice, data, and internet access.

  5. Vodafone Group – Vodafone is a multinational telecommunications company operating in multiple countries. They offer a range of services including mobile, fixed-line, and broadband services.

Suggestions for Newbies about Major Telephone and Wireless Carriers

  1. Research and Compare: Take the time to research and compare different carriers to find the one that best fits your needs in terms of coverage, pricing, and services offered.
  2. Consider Contract Terms: Pay attention to the contract terms and conditions before signing up with a carrier. Understand the duration, early termination fees, and any additional charges.
  3. Check Network Coverage: Ensure that the carrier you choose has reliable coverage in the areas where you live, work, and frequently travel.
  4. Check Device Compatibility: If you have a specific device or smartphone, make sure it is compatible with the carrier's network before making a decision.
  5. Read Customer Reviews: Read reviews and feedback from existing customers to get an idea of the carrier's customer service, network quality, and overall satisfaction.

Need to Know about Major Telephone and Wireless Carriers

  1. Data Plans: Understand the different data plans available and choose one that aligns with your usage patterns. Consider factors such as data limits, speed, and any additional charges for exceeding limits.
  2. Roaming Charges: If you frequently travel internationally, check the carrier's roaming charges and international calling rates to avoid unexpected costs.
  3. Device Upgrades: Find out the carrier's policy on device upgrades and eligibility for discounted or subsidized devices. This can be an important factor if you like to stay up-to-date with the latest technology.
  4. Customer Support: Familiarize yourself with the carrier's customer support channels and hours of operation. Knowing how to reach them in case of any issues or queries is essential.
  5. Promotions and Deals: Keep an eye out for promotions and deals offered by carriers. These can range from discounted devices to special pricing for new customers.
